Study Description

Brief Summary

RATIONALE: Vaccines may make the body build an immune response to kill tumor cells.

PURPOSE: This phase I trial is studying the side effects and best dose of vaccine therapy in treating patients with stage III or stage IV melanoma.

Detailed Description

OBJECTIVES: I. Determine whether active specific immunization comprising tyrosinase and gp100:209-217 (gp100) peptides fused with OVA BiP peptide and heat shock protein 70 (HSP70) induces immunity against tyrosinase and gp100 in HLA-A2 positive patients with stage III or IV melanoma. II. Determine the lowest optimally immunogenic dose of tyrosinase and gp100 in these patients. III. Determine the tolerability of this regimen in these patients.

OUTLINE: This is a dose escalation study of tyrosinase and gp100:209-217 antigen (gp100). Patients receive vaccination comprising tyrosinase and gp100 fused with OVA BiP peptide and heat shock protein 70 (HSP70) subcutaneously on weeks 0, 1, 2, 6, and 18 for a total of 5 vaccinations in the absence of disease progression or unacceptable toxicity. Cohorts of 9 patients receive escalating doses of tyrosinase and gp100 until the lowest optimally immunogenic dose is determined. The lowest optimally immunogenic dose is defined as the dose at which 4 or more of 9 patients demonstrate T-cell responses.

PROJECTED ACCRUAL: A total of 27 patients will be accrued for this study.

    Eligibility Criteria

    Criteria

    Ages Eligible for Study:
    18 Years and Older
    Sexes Eligible for Study:
    All
    Accepts Healthy Volunteers:
    No

    DISEASE CHARACTERISTICS: Histologically proven stage III or IV melanoma that is in remission for 2-52 weeks after surgical resection OR minimally resectable HLA-A2 positive Patients who are candidates for potentially curative surgery not eligible until after surgery

    PATIENT CHARACTERISTICS: Age: Over 18 Performance status: Karnofsky 80-100% Life expectancy: Not specified Hematopoietic: WBC greater than 3,000/mm3 Platelet count greater than 100,000/mm3 Hepatic: Bilirubin less than 2.5 mg/dL AST less than 74 Units/L LDH less than 400 Units/L Alkaline phosphatase no greater than 1.5 times upper limit of normal Renal: Not specified Pulmonary: No evidence of disease by chest x-ray or chest CT scan If pulmonary function tests are abnormal, then abdominal CT scan must be performed Other: Not pregnant Negative pregnancy test Fertile patients must use effective contraception No other high risk malignancy within the past 2 years except basal cell or squamous cell skin cancer or carcinoma in situ of the cervix No other medical condition that would preclude compliance or immunologic response No new metastasis during study that requires chemotherapy or radiotherapy

    PRIOR CONCURRENT THERAPY: Biologic therapy: Not specified Chemotherapy: No concurrent chemotherapy Endocrine therapy: No corticosteroids during the interval between 1 week prior to each immunization through 2 weeks after each immunization Radiotherapy: No concurrent radiotherapy Surgery: Not specified Other: No antiinflammatory agents (e.g., aspirin) or other nonsteroidal antiinflammatory drugs during the interval between 1 week prior to each immunization through 2 weeks after each immunization
